The debate between open-weight and closed-source AI models has been raging for years. On one side: Meta's Llama, Mistral, Gemma—models where the trained weights are publicly downloadable, allowing anyone to fine-tune, audit, or run locally. On the other: OpenAI's GPT-4, Google's Gemini—locked behind APIs, controlled by centralized corporations. Nvidia, as the world's dominant GPU manufacturer, has historically stayed neutral, selling shovels to both camps.

Here's where most analysts get it wrong. They assume open-weight is unambiguously bullish for Nvidia. But the contrarian angle—the one that will create the next narrative shift—is exactly the opposite.
Open-weight models democratize AI inference to the point where commodity hardware (consumer GPUs, edge devices) can run them efficiently. Already, Mistral's 7B model runs on a single RTX 4090. Llama 3.1 8B runs on Apple Silicon. As quantization and pruning techniques improve, the marginal benefit of Nvidia's $30,000 H100 for inference shrinks.
Meanwhile, decentralized compute networks—Render, Akash, io.net—are building marketplaces that match supply from gaming GPUs with demand from AI developers. These networks don't need H100s. They need any GPU. And open-weight models are their lifeblood.
If open-weight becomes the standard, the compute demand curve flattens. Nvidia loses pricing power at the high end. The real winners are the DePIN (Decentralized Physical Infrastructure Network) protocols that can aggregate idle GPUs from millions of users. That's the narrative that is not being told.
